CPU Configuration
BIOS Settings (ASUS ProArt X870E)
| Setting | Value | Notes |
|---|---|---|
| CCD Controller | Driver-controlled | Lets Windows/AMD chipset driver handle thread scheduling |
| X3D Core Flex | Gaming profile | ASUS algorithm for X3D chips — optimizes scheduling between V-Cache CCD (cache-sensitive workloads) and standard CCD (frequency-sensitive). Gaming profile biases toward cache-heavy game threads. |
| Curve Optimizer | -15 (all-core) | Undervolt for better thermals without sacrificing performance |

Mixed Configuration
Running both BIOS Curve Optimizer and Ryzen Master overclock can cause conflicts. Ryzen Master settings don't persist across reboots and may clash with BIOS-level tuning. Consider consolidating all CPU settings into BIOS for stability.
Windows Configuration
| Setting | Value | Rationale |
|---|---|---|
| Power Plan | Balanced | AMD-recommended; aggressive plans can cause boost issues |
| Game Mode | Enabled | Reduces background task interference during gaming |
GPU Configuration (NVIDIA Control Panel)
| Setting | Value | Rationale |
|---|---|---|
| Power Management | Prefer Maximum Performance | Per-game, not global — saves power at desktop, full performance in games |
| Threaded Optimization | Auto | Let driver decide per-game |
| Low Latency Mode | Ultra (for competitive) / Off (for VR) | VR benefits more from consistent frametimes than minimum latency |
